Hi we visited on Sunday my birthday. We went to Leicester High cross
We had booked for midday and arrived at 11.50 am first diners there and ignored for a good 5mins then told sit where you like.
They had a billboard outside 2 courses for 10.95 or 3 for 13.95 when we asked for that menu we were told you need a code so DH then downloaded said code, why have a billboard outside offering it.
Ds1 (almost 7yrs) had piccolo menu, ds2 (2yrs shared everyone else's!).
So for starters ds1 had dough balls with veg came with oil or butter but wasn't given a choice just got butter. I had garlice bread with melted mozzarella which was a roll with cheese melted on no hint garlic in fact I used ds butter. DH had a tomato salad with mozzarella he was expecting a Italian number instead he got a bowl with 20 chopped baby plum tomatoes and a hunk mozzarella lobbed in.
Starters were not great edible but not as per menu but came quickly and cleated quickly.
DH asked for seafood rigatoni for main they didn't have it available so went for a meaty pizza which he said was v dry. I had the pesto pasta with chicken no where did it say it came with raw onion in inc the hunk of core and skin. Ds had margeritta pizza and the boys shared it.
We then sat and sat and sat (2 other tables of diners) one waiter doing lots of work, 2 waitresses and a manageress chatting they disappear and one waitress stays standing stating into space a few meters from us, ds2 is not the quietest he is 2, they make noise she could see we had finished I state led the plates loudly I loudly said you can have pudding in a minute, after 20mins I shouted for plates to be cleared and to order pudding.
I then had to shout again for pudding as she cleared the plates and went back to her daydreaming spot. Puddings ordered.
Pudding took 20mijns to come was best course I had vanilla cheesecake, DH fudge cake and D's choc Brownie with strawberries.
Again shouted for plates to be cleared and the bill, then had to call her back to pay.
The poor waiter was only one doing anything and there was 3other tables when we left more waiters/ess than tables.
Ds2 bumped his head very loudly and screamed no one asked us if he was OK, needed a cold pack or anything
Not once were we asked if our food was OK, did we enjoy our meal. I think NY end they could tell I was pissed off, no thank you or goodbye.
Activity packs are now v poor a mask/glasses youngest got given girls pack v obviously a boy both dressed in same top. The hats in past were much better. The writing a story did not interest ds1 he wanted puzzles, quizzes, games, colouring.
The piccolo menu at £6.45 is pretty typical of 3 courses however instead of babychinno it would be better to include a drink with the meal. Also the menu would benefit from one other starter.
Overall horrific service and mediocre food a virtually empty restaurant on a Sunday lunch in a busy town centre (with a big event on Sunday) is pretty telling of what people's think of the place.
We have visited other pizza express and had good experience but won't be back at this one in a hurry plenty more choice available.
